About Shonen Jump Magazine Promos

Shonen Jump Magazine Promos is a Yu-Gi-Oh set released on 2017-12-01, currently valued at $1,741 in total market value. This set contains 103 tracked cards.

The most valuable card in Shonen Jump Magazine Promos is Blue-Eyes White Dragon (JUMP-EN068) at $134.88, followed by Dark Magician ($83.88) and Dark Magician (JMPS-EN003) ($77.86). Together, the top 3 cards represent 17% of the set's total value.

Over the past week, Shonen Jump Magazine Promos has gained 1.3% in value, with a +4.0% change over 30 days and +16.9% over 90 days.
